Pescadero Country Store Destroyed In Fire

The fire broke out this morning at the popular grocery and market. [Breaking]

PESCADERO, CA – A Pescadero business has been ruled a total loss after a two-alarm fire swept through the building this morning, according fire officials.

The blaze was first reported around 5:30 a.m. at Pescadero Country Store at 251 Stage Road, Cal Fire Deputy Chief Jake Hess said.

The popular spot is known to some locals as Cindy’s.

Upon arrival, firefighters saw smoke and fire coming from the building's roof, according to Hess.

Firefighters, however, were able to bring the blaze under control and eventually extinguished it.

The building sustained major damages as a result of the fire, Hess said.

No injuries were reported and a cause for the fire remains under investigation.
